About The Position

As a Central Distribution Center (CDC) Inventory Lead at VP Supply Corp, you lead daily inventory control and warehouse execution to keep product flowing accurately from receiving to storage and replenishment in a fast-paced, mechanized, WMS/RF-driven CDC. You coordinate cycle counts, putaways, location accuracy, and root-cause resolution for inventory variances while coaching associates on standard work, safety, and scan discipline. You partner with Operations, Purchasing, and Shipping to prioritize work, prevent stockouts, and support timely order fulfillment. Performance is measured through KPIs including inventory accuracy, receiving/putaways accuracy, dock-to-stock time, cycle count completion and variance rate, scan compliance, and fill rate.

Responsibilities

  • Perform daily inventory control work: cycle counts, bin audits, recounts, and system adjustments to keep locations accurate
  • Investigate variances by checking product, labels, locations, and transactions; correct errors and document root cause to protect inventory accuracy
  • Onboarding, continued training and accountability for the entire inventory control warehouse team
  • Work receiving and putaways: verify counts/part numbers, confirm damage status, scan moves, and push product to stock to hit dock-to-stock targets
  • Use RF/WMS tools to complete transfers, receipts, replenishments, and research; fix bad locations and missing scans to maintain scan compliance
  • Maintain locations hands-on: relabel bins, repair/replace damaged labels, validate slot dimensions, and keep bin integrity to support pick accuracy and speed
  • Train side-by-side on the floor: demonstrate standard work, safe equipment use, and correct scanning habits
  • Pull and review daily KPI results (accuracy, cycle counts, dock-to-stock, fill rate); follow up on misses and reassign work as needed
  • Work directly with Operations, Purchasing, and Shipping to clear shortages/damages: verify physical product, check POs/receipts, and correct inventory status
  • Keep work areas clean and safe: remove debris, stage product correctly, and reinforce policy compliance on the floor
